function H = compute_heuristic_multiresolution( W, end_points, options )
if isfield(options, 'reduc_factor')
reduc_factor = options.reduc_factor;
else
reduc_factor = 0.3;
end
if isfield(options, 'propagation_type')
propagation_type = options.propagation_type;
else
propagation_type = 'normal';
end
if strcmp(propagation_type, 'circular')
if isfield(options, 'center_point')
center_point = options.center_point;
else
warning('For circula mode, you must provide options.center_point: switching to normal mode.');
propagation_type = 'normal';
end
end
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%
% compute coarse resolution map
if reduc_factor~=1
Ws = perform_image_resize( W, size(W,1)*reduc_factor, size(W,2)*reduc_factor );
else
Ws = W;
end
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%
% compute the heuristic map
clear options;
options.nb_iter_max = Inf;
start_points_small = round( end_points*reduc_factor );
if strcmp(propagation_type, 'normal')
[Hs,S] = perform_fast_marching(Ws, start_points_small, options);
else
center_point_small = round( center_point*reduc_factor );
[Hs,S] = perform_circular_fast_marching_2d(Ws, start_points_small, center_point_small, options);
end
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%
% extrapolate the heuristic
if reduc_factor~=1
H = image_resize(Hs,size(W,1),size(W,2));
else
H = Hs;
end
